I'm over 160k miles on the original clutch. Thankfully the prior owners knew how to drive a manual. I hate changing clutches, even on a rear-drive car. Not looking forward to the eventual changeout of a quattro clutch.

My stock clutch held up fine with a standard K03 chip while launching, but once I started pushing the K03 power to 250chp the stock clutch could not hold during a launch. If I had a stock clutch in now it wouldn't even hold when I hit 5psi.
